Commercial Parking Lot Sealing in Tampa, FL

Commercial parking lot sealing services involve applying a protective coating to the surface of asphalt or concrete parking areas. This process helps to prevent damage from weather, oils, and other substances, extending the lifespan of the lot and maintaining its appearance. Projects typically include large commercial properties such as shopping centers, office complexes, and apartment communities, but may also cover smaller parking areas. Property owners usually want to understand the benefits of sealing, the types of materials used, and how the service can help preserve the value of their investment.

Before requesting parking lot sealing, property owners should consider the current condition of the surface, including existing cracks, potholes, or signs of wear. Proper surface preparation is essential for effective sealing, which may involve cleaning, crack filling, or minor repairs beforehand. It’s also important to understand the recommended frequency of sealing to maintain optimal protection and appearance, as well as any specific considerations related to the local climate or the type of surface being treated.

Commercial Parking Lot Sealing Questions

What is parking lot sealing? Parking lot sealing involves applying a protective coating to asphalt surfaces to prevent damage from weather and traffic.

Why should property owners consider sealing a parking lot? Sealing helps extend the lifespan of the asphalt, reduces the need for repairs, and maintains a clean appearance.

What types of parking lots benefit from sealing services? Commercial parking lots, retail centers, and multi-unit residential complexes are common projects for sealing.

How often should a parking lot be sealed? Typically, sealing is recommended every 2 to 3 years to preserve the asphalt surface.
